public class TestNRTOpen extends SolrTestCaseJ4 {
@BeforeClass
public static void beforeClass() throws Exception {
// use a filesystem, because we need to create an index, then "start up solr"
System.setProperty("solr.directoryFactory", "solr.StandardDirectoryFactory");
// and dont delete it initially
System.setProperty("solr.test.leavedatadir", "true");
// set these so that merges won't break the test
System.setProperty("solr.tests.maxBufferedDocs", "100000");
System.setProperty("solr.tests.mergePolicy", "org.apache.lucene.index.LogDocMergePolicy");
initCore("solrconfig-basic.xml", "schema-minimal.xml");
// add a doc
assertU(adoc("foo", "bar"));
assertU(commit());
File myDir = initCoreDataDir;
deleteCore();
// boot up again over the same index
initCoreDataDir = myDir;
initCore("solrconfig-basic.xml", "schema-minimal.xml");
// startup
assertNRT(1);
}
@AfterClass
public static void afterClass() throws Exception {
// ensure we clean up after ourselves, this will fire before superclass...
System.clearProperty("solr.test.leavedatadir");
System.clearProperty("solr.directoryFactory");
System.clearProperty("solr.tests.maxBufferedDocs");
System.clearProperty("solr.tests.mergePolicy");
}
public void setUp() throws Exception {
super.setUp();
// delete all, then add initial doc
assertU(delQ("*:*"));
assertU(adoc("foo", "bar"));
assertU(commit());
}
public void testReaderIsNRT() {
// core reload
String core = h.getCore().getName();
h.getCoreContainer().reload(core);
assertNRT(1);
// add a doc and soft commit
assertU(adoc("baz", "doc"));
assertU(commit("softCommit", "true"));
assertNRT(2);
// add a doc and hard commit
assertU(adoc("bazz", "doc"));
assertU(commit());
assertNRT(3);
// add a doc and core reload
assertU(adoc("bazzz", "doc2"));
h.getCoreContainer().reload(core);
assertNRT(4);
}
public void testSharedCores() {
// clear out any junk
assertU(optimize());
Set<Object> s1 = getCoreCacheKeys();
assertEquals(1, s1.size());
// add a doc, will go in a new segment
assertU(adoc("baz", "doc"));
assertU(commit("softCommit", "true"));
Set<Object> s2 = getCoreCacheKeys();
assertEquals(2, s2.size());
assertTrue(s2.containsAll(s1));
// add two docs, will go in a new segment
assertU(adoc("foo", "doc"));
assertU(adoc("foo2", "doc"));
assertU(commit());
Set<Object> s3 = getCoreCacheKeys();
assertEquals(3, s3.size());
assertTrue(s3.containsAll(s2));
// delete a doc
assertU(delQ("foo2:doc"));
assertU(commit());
// same cores
assertEquals(s3, getCoreCacheKeys());
}
static void assertNRT(int maxDoc) {
RefCounted<SolrIndexSearcher> searcher = h.getCore().getSearcher();
try {
DirectoryReader ir = searcher.get().getRawReader();
assertEquals(maxDoc, ir.maxDoc());
assertTrue("expected NRT reader, got: " + ir, ir.toString().contains(":nrt"));
} finally {
searcher.decref();
}
}
private Set<Object> getCoreCacheKeys() {
RefCounted<SolrIndexSearcher> searcher = h.getCore().getSearcher();
Set<Object> set = Collections.newSetFromMap(new IdentityHashMap<Object,Boolean>());
try {
DirectoryReader ir = searcher.get().getRawReader();
for (AtomicReaderContext context : ir.leaves()) {
set.add(context.reader().getCoreCacheKey());
}
} finally {
searcher.decref();
}
return set;
}
}
